Sunset Park - Waterfront Before & After
Front Elevation - Before
Remaining in residence during construction was challenging, but constant communication from the Sunset team made the process very doable.
Front Elevation - After
The new garage, second story expansion and dynamic roofline help create the mass that transforms this elevation.
Front Elevation - Before
Two original bay windows were able to be incorporated into the final design.
Front Elevation - After
The coastal style is emphasized by lap board and shingle siding, triangular brackets at the eaves, as well as gable and jerkinhead gable rooflines.
Front Entry - Before
The traditional columns' style was quite adaptable to the coastal look.
Front Entry - After
The cupola, window seat dormers, custom mahogany double entry doors, and gabled entry porch combine to create a dramatic front elevation.
Rear Elevation - Before
The pool is probably the only remaining recognizable element in the rear elevation.
Rear Elevation - After
This ingenious transformation addresses everything on the family's wish list while still complying with FEMA's 50% rule.
From Dock - Before
Good bones and a phenomenal location, certainly an advantageous starting point for any remodel.
From Dock - After
Aspects of coastal design celebrate the surrounding environment by bringing the outdoors in through vistas in all directions.
SW Elevation - Before
The second story bedrooms in the rear of the house are about to undergo a dramatic transformation.
SW Elevation - After
Both bedrooms now have sunrooms with exterior balconies, again emphasizing the tenets of coastal design.
Outdoor Living - Before
Nothing but strong sun and empty space occupy the east end of the pool.
Outdoor Living - After
A forgotten corner of the yard is transformed into 400+ sq. ft. of luxurious year-round outdoor living space. Perfect as a personal retreat or host for a crowd.
SE Elevation - Before
Full Florida outdoor living requires some shade. The pool and grill area had none.
SE Elevation, Cabana View - After
Tabby stucco columns, which get their mottled texture from oyster shells, give a nod to this salt water site. The cabana truly completes this coastal design.
